Connect With This U.S. Human Forced Labor Hotline
If you or someone you know is a victim of human trafficking, immediate help is ready. Don't hesitate to request essential information. You can privately call the National Human Trafficking Hotline at 1-888-373-7888. This service offers support around the clock, and expert professionals are present to assist you. Remember, you are not alone; assistance is a phone call away.
Combating Modern Slavery with Polaris Project
The vital Polaris Project, accessible at the website polarisproject.org, is a leading entity dedicated to ending labor exploitation and supporting individuals of this terrible crime. Their multifaceted approach encompasses analyzing trafficking networks, campaigning for stronger policies, and delivering essential services to people who have experienced exploitation. By a combination of on-the-ground intervention, research-informed strategies, and community education initiatives, Polaris Project strives to foster a world where each individual is protected from the grip of enslavement. You can learn more about their efforts and how to contribute on their digital platform.
